Key Responsibilities

In this critical role, you'll handle all things accounting, from day-to-day operations to strategic financial oversight:

  • Oversee full-cycle accounting, including general ledger management, accounts payable/receivable, and bank reconciliations.
  • Lead month-end and year-end closes, preparing accurate financial statements and variance analysis.
  • Serve as the primary liaison with external CPA firms for tax compliance, audits, and regulatory filings.
  • Coordinate with payroll providers to ensure seamless, error-free payroll processing.
  • Perform budgeting, forecasting, and cash flow management to fuel the company's explosive growth.
  • Implement robust internal controls and process improvements using tools like QuickBooks or ERP systems.
  • Conduct financial analysis to provide actionable insights for executive decision-making.
  • Maintain compliance with GAAP, IRS regulations, and industry standards.

Your ability to multitask in a hands-on environment will directly contribute to the company's continued success.

Required Qualifications

To excel as our Senior Accounting Manager, you bring:

  • A Bachelor's degree in Accounting, Finance, or a related field (CPA preferred).
  • 7+ years of progressive accounting experience, ideally in a small business or entrepreneurial setting.
  • Proven track record managing all accounting functions independently.
  • Expertise in financial reporting, GAAP, and advanced Excel; proficiency in QuickBooks, Xero, or similar software.
  • Strong interpersonal skills for effective collaboration with external partners.
  • Analytical mindset with meticulous attention to detail and problem-solving prowess.
  • Experience with financial modeling, budgeting, and forecasting.
